Output 81d7a8b9051e662914a2d74e761867940b9764c326be7fca4fa94a2bd9ecce5a:5

value
4459507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28eaa4f345f5327e338335147f8b4825bdd50425 OP_EQUAL
address
35RN3bFUZpQtw89WidbYwZeFZcFDqksz9d
transaction
81d7a8b9051e662914a2d74e761867940b9764c326be7fca4fa94a2bd9ecce5a
spent
true